***This class is one-semester of the full-year seventh-grade curriculum. The class meets in semesters of the school year to better meet the needs of students and their school schedules.***

This class when combined with the other semester covers all the material students need to master in seventh grade. 

In each class, I will introduce the topic to students by modeling how to solve the problems. Then, we will work together to solve the problems as a class. Throughout this, I will ask students to submit answers in the chat or hold up pieces of paper with answers. This shows me that students are ready to try to answer on their own. Finally, I will have students practice on their own. 

I keep class numbers small so that I know how each student is doing in the class.

I adjust the pace of the class to meet the needs of the students. If students really understand a concept, we will spend less time on it. If students are having difficulty with a subject, we will spend more time on it. In addition to seeing that each student is able to solve the problems on their own, I also ask students how they feel about a topic before we move on. I have them do this anonymously through the chat.

At the beginning of the course, I let students know that they can stop me at any time to ask a question or they can also put a message in the chat. I encourage students to let me know if they are not understanding what I am trying to teach them. I explain to them that very often I can present the topic in a different way, so they should let me know. This also teaches students to advocate for themselves in school.

My goal at the end of the course is to not only teach students math but to teach them skills they will need for the rest of their life. I try to teach students to be curious and to ask questions when they do not know the answer.

Class Schedule (May be adjusted to meet the needs of the students)
1. What is an integer?
2. Adding /Subtracting/Multiplying/Dividing integers (Talk about additive inverse)
3. Adding /Subtracting/Multiplying/Dividing integers 
4. Word problem examples like temperature and money
5. Absolute value 
6. Rational numbers
7. Fractions- Equivalent Fractions
8. Simplifying Fractions 
9. Decimals to fractions
10. Fractions to decimals
11. Decimals/Fractions/Percents
12. Adding rational numbers 
13. Subtracting rational numbers
14. Multiplying rational number
15. Multiplying rational numbers
16. Dividing rational numbers
17. Dividing rational numbers
18. Dividing rational numbers
19. Dividing rational numbers
20. Exponents (positive and negative)
21. Square roots (estimating square roots)
22. Putting rational numbers in order on a number 
23. PEMDAS
24. PEMDAS
25. PEMDAS
26. One-step equations- addition and subtraction
27. One-step equations- multiplication and division
28. One-step equations-multiplication and division
29. Two-step equations
30. Equation word problems
31. Equation word problems
32. Equation word problems
33. Equation word problems
34. Equation word problems
35. Inequalities
36. Inequalities
37. Two step inequalities
38. Two step inequalities
39. Two step inequalities 
40. Introduction to coordinate plane- quadrants, origin, x-axis, y-axis; graphing points on a coordinate plane
    1. What quadrant is this?
41. Write an equation from a graph
42. Write an equation from a graph
43. Write an equation from a graph
44. Graph an equation
45. Graph an equation
46. Graph an equation
47. Using a graph to find the area and perimeter of given points (find distance)
48. Make up day- Review
